Mathematics: Learn it, Love it, Live it!

No really!

Like many of you, back when I was a youngster, I was pretty good at math.

(In fact, I could do ALL math homework in nothing flat and often was the fellow folks cheated off of!)

I took all of the advanced math courses I could because otherwise school was UTTERLY boring! It was just something to do!

But I never studied, had a B average, and abandoned it upon going to the Universities.

Now, with a fine Liberal Arts education, I am testing woodchips in an industrial laboratory and using math each and every day.

I create my own spreadsheets to deal with quality control and inventory analysis and I have to formulate new procedures with constantly changing circumstances.

And my High School math pays more than I ever made in 20 years of Radio Broadcasting!

Fortunately, I took those math courses in High School. I had to grab a bunch of Trigonometry and Algebra textbooks from a used bookstore to cram for the test the Company made me take to get the job!

LEARN THAT MATH!!!!
